Output fd73e3efb1ac90538d71d2f1e5c9adb1d1ff56b38be52359fb1dc8b367451226:391

value
617819
script pubkey
OP_0 OP_PUSHBYTES_20 1abca314067b8f721d599eee9197bc28f95a9ae1
address
bc1qr272x9qx0w8hy82enmhfr9au9ru44xhp5gq6cl
transaction
fd73e3efb1ac90538d71d2f1e5c9adb1d1ff56b38be52359fb1dc8b367451226
spent
true